/kernel/linux/linux-5.10/arch/x86/kvm/svm/ |
H A D | svm.h | 28 MSR_IA32_SYSENTER_CS, MSR_IA32_SYSENTER_ESP, MSR_IA32_SYSENTER_EIP,
|
H A D | svm.c | 2513 case MSR_IA32_SYSENTER_EIP: in svm_get_msr() 2707 case MSR_IA32_SYSENTER_EIP: in svm_set_msr()
|
/kernel/linux/linux-6.6/tools/testing/selftests/kvm/lib/x86_64/ |
H A D | vmx.c | 283 vmwrite(HOST_IA32_SYSENTER_EIP, rdmsr(MSR_IA32_SYSENTER_EIP)); in init_vmcs_host_state()
|
/kernel/linux/linux-5.10/arch/x86/kernel/cpu/ |
H A D | common.c | 1828 wrmsr(MSR_IA32_SYSENTER_EIP, (unsigned long)entry_SYSENTER_32, 0); in enable_sep_cpu() 1937 * On AMD CPUs these MSRs are 32-bit, CPU truncates MSR_IA32_SYSENTER_EIP. in syscall_init() 1944 wrmsrl_safe(MSR_IA32_SYSENTER_EIP, (u64)entry_SYSENTER_compat); in syscall_init() 1949 wrmsrl_safe(MSR_IA32_SYSENTER_EIP, 0ULL); in syscall_init()
|
/kernel/linux/linux-6.6/arch/x86/kernel/cpu/ |
H A D | common.c | 2013 wrmsr(MSR_IA32_SYSENTER_EIP, (unsigned long)entry_SYSENTER_32, 0); in enable_sep_cpu() 2120 * On AMD CPUs these MSRs are 32-bit, CPU truncates MSR_IA32_SYSENTER_EIP. in syscall_init() 2127 wrmsrl_safe(MSR_IA32_SYSENTER_EIP, (u64)entry_SYSENTER_compat); in syscall_init() 2132 wrmsrl_safe(MSR_IA32_SYSENTER_EIP, 0ULL); in syscall_init()
|
/kernel/linux/linux-5.10/tools/testing/selftests/kvm/lib/x86_64/ |
H A D | vmx.c | 298 vmwrite(HOST_IA32_SYSENTER_EIP, rdmsr(MSR_IA32_SYSENTER_EIP)); in init_vmcs_host_state()
|
/kernel/linux/linux-5.10/arch/x86/include/asm/ |
H A D | msr-index.h | 202 #define MSR_IA32_SYSENTER_EIP 0x00000176 macro
|
/kernel/linux/linux-5.10/tools/arch/x86/include/asm/ |
H A D | msr-index.h | 176 #define MSR_IA32_SYSENTER_EIP 0x00000176 macro
|
/kernel/linux/linux-6.6/arch/x86/include/asm/ |
H A D | msr-index.h | 204 #define MSR_IA32_SYSENTER_EIP 0x00000176 macro
|
/kernel/linux/linux-6.6/tools/arch/x86/include/asm/ |
H A D | msr-index.h | 196 #define MSR_IA32_SYSENTER_EIP 0x00000176 macro
|
/kernel/linux/linux-6.6/arch/x86/kvm/svm/ |
H A D | svm.c | 89 { .index = MSR_IA32_SYSENTER_EIP, .always = false }, 1226 set_msr_interception(vcpu, svm->msrpm, MSR_IA32_SYSENTER_EIP, 0, 0); in init_vmcb_after_set_cpuid() 1239 set_msr_interception(vcpu, svm->msrpm, MSR_IA32_SYSENTER_EIP, 1, 1); in init_vmcb_after_set_cpuid() 2875 case MSR_IA32_SYSENTER_EIP: in svm_get_msr() 3096 case MSR_IA32_SYSENTER_EIP: in svm_set_msr()
|
/kernel/linux/linux-5.10/arch/x86/xen/ |
H A D | enlighten_pv.c | 964 case MSR_IA32_SYSENTER_EIP: in xen_write_msr_safe()
|
/kernel/linux/linux-6.6/arch/x86/xen/ |
H A D | enlighten_pv.c | 1073 case MSR_IA32_SYSENTER_EIP: in xen_do_write_msr()
|
/kernel/linux/linux-5.10/arch/x86/kvm/vmx/ |
H A D | vmx.c | 166 MSR_IA32_SYSENTER_EIP, 1931 case MSR_IA32_SYSENTER_EIP: in vmx_get_msr() 2082 case MSR_IA32_SYSENTER_EIP: in vmx_set_msr() 4183 rdmsrl(MSR_IA32_SYSENTER_EIP, tmpl); in vmx_set_constant_host_state() 7086 vmx_disable_intercept_for_msr(vcpu, MSR_IA32_SYSENTER_EIP, MSR_TYPE_RW); in vmx_create_vcpu()
|
/kernel/linux/linux-6.6/arch/x86/kvm/vmx/ |
H A D | vmx.c | 177 MSR_IA32_SYSENTER_EIP, 2031 case MSR_IA32_SYSENTER_EIP: in vmx_get_msr() 2218 case MSR_IA32_SYSENTER_EIP: in vmx_set_msr() 4355 rdmsrl(MSR_IA32_SYSENTER_EIP, tmpl); in vmx_set_constant_host_state() 7521 vmx_disable_intercept_for_msr(vcpu, MSR_IA32_SYSENTER_EIP, MSR_TYPE_RW); in vmx_vcpu_create()
|
/kernel/linux/linux-5.10/arch/x86/kvm/ |
H A D | x86.c | 1226 MSR_IA32_SYSENTER_CS, MSR_IA32_SYSENTER_ESP, MSR_IA32_SYSENTER_EIP, 1632 case MSR_IA32_SYSENTER_EIP: in __kvm_set_msr()
|
H A D | emulate.c | 2923 ops->get_msr(ctxt, MSR_IA32_SYSENTER_EIP, &msr_data); in em_sysenter()
|
/kernel/linux/linux-6.6/arch/x86/kvm/ |
H A D | x86.c | 1450 MSR_IA32_SYSENTER_CS, MSR_IA32_SYSENTER_ESP, MSR_IA32_SYSENTER_EIP, 1857 case MSR_IA32_SYSENTER_EIP: in __kvm_set_msr()
|
H A D | emulate.c | 2498 ops->get_msr(ctxt, MSR_IA32_SYSENTER_EIP, &msr_data); in em_sysenter()
|